Just remember what happened to Isadora Duncan......

For the uninitiated: She was a famous 1920s dancer who forever changed people's ideas of ballet. Her nude, semi-nude, and pro-Soviet dance projects as well as her attitudes on free love, debt, dress, and lifestyle shocked the public of her time.

One day, she was driving her open top sports car, when the (long) scarf she was wearing round her neck caught in spokes of the rear wheel. Instant decapitation?
